I am planning to use Beaute Speciale and trying to decide if I should do airbrush makeup or regular makeup. Any advice? Anyone done the airbrush? Can you give a yay or nay?
 
I used the airbrushing for my trial and really liked it.

Then the day of the wedding, the stylist forgot to airbrush and my mind was elsewhere that she was out the door before I remembered so I didn't end up using it for my actual wedding. I was still happy with the makeup application throughout the day. My makeup was on by 7am and final photos for the day were taken at 7pm so for 12 hours, my makeup held up.

If you have the extra money to spend and ** you remember** to have it applied - I would say go for it.

If you don't feel like splurging because you have done so already in many other planning aspects, your makeup will be fine.

Hope that helps!
 
I agree. I think no matter which way you go, your makeup is going to stay on all day. I just preferred having airbrush makeup because I wanted a natural, no-makeup look. I also have cadaver-pale skin, and it's hard to find a foundation that matches, so the sheerness of the airbrush makeup made it blend better.
 
We had BS and 6 of the 12 girls had airbrush and those that did not had a spray on makeup sealer that the girls applied but everyones makeup stayed on all day/night. I personally could not tell the difference at all. They do a beautiful job with the makeup. The airbrush is just the face makeup foundation, not the eyes so I'm not sure its worth the extra money if you are trying to cut back. Its nice to use the eye lashes too, they all looked gorgeous!
